Mystics
Another bad Irish movie. This one has two great actors (O'Shea and Kelly) conning people that they can contact dead relatives. It's the kind of movie that could have been a classic - if made back in the '50s! Contrived, unfunny, and unoriginal. Probably sounded great on paper - aimed at the Waking Ned market? Terrible acting too - lots of familiar faces turning up for the latest pay cheque. Really sad stuff.
